The color #133827 is a dark cyan that can be used in various design contexts. This color has RGB values of 19, 56, 39 and HSL values of 152°, 49%, 15%.

Complementary Colors for #133827
The complementary color for #133827 is #391425. These colors sit opposite each other on the color wheel and create a striking visual contrast when used together.
Shades of #133827
These are the darker variations of #133827. Shades are created by adding black to the original color, like #0F2D1F and #0B2217. This progression shows how #133827 darkens from left to right, creating deeper variations of the original color.
